2.) What’s the most exciting technology coming out in your field?
I see the interface transitions from today’s 3Gb/s standard to 6Gb/s becoming the SAS interface norm. This is a transition that I see happening in the storage space, as well (controllers, backplanes and hard drives).
Cores, cores, cores!!! First, there were single core CPUs. Then came dual, quad, eight, and now TWELVE core CPU’s! Our AX1403 server has a 1U chassis and four of the twelve core processors. That adds up to 48 cores of processing power in just one server!
